A beautiful initiative curated by Barbara Crescimanno within the project CHORÓS of the association Arch Round Table of Palermo.
The atlas of the framed drum in the Euro-Mediterranean area was created to collect the documentation relating to the practices related to the frame drum as a ritual instrument, from the pre- and protohistoric period up to the present, with the relative bibliography, necessary to deepen the themes that emerge from the material presented.

Una webmaps which is proposed as a FREE didactic and research tool for how many and how many are working on these issues and are looking for, or want to, share it.

The material uploaded to the map up to now is just a tenth of that collected in the archive over the years; an ambitious and continuously working project that mainly wants to be SHARED. Collaborations are welcome, but also simple reports, suggestions, material relating both to new finds/documents/images and to the relative past and recent bibliography.

The Atlas is a path still under construction which has as its precedent the remarkable research work of LAYNE REDMOND.
